The Decemberists Announce New Album, Share 19-Minute New Song “Joan in the Garden”
The Decemberists have announced a new album, As It Ever Was, So It Will Be Again, and shared a new song from it, the epic 19-minute closing track, “Joan in the Garden.” » Read More